From 30% to six% share: Samsung’s foldable telephones fall off a cliff on this nation



As soon as upon a time, Samsung did rather well within the foldables recreation in China. Now, issues are usually not okay for the Korean big over there.

When speaking about foldables with non-tech-savvy individuals, you may quickly understand that they are referring to 2 telephones solely: the Galaxy Z Fold and the Galaxy Z Flip. That is the ability of promoting, but it surely’s additionally the benefit of the primary mover – Samsung did, in actual fact, set up itself because the to go model for foldable telephones throughout key markets all around the globe.

This was true additionally for China, the place native producers wanted time to catch up. And, oh boy, did they catch up!

Chinese language manufacturers like Huawei, Honor, Vivo, Oppo, and Xiaomi are Samsung’s main opponents. In consequence, Samsung has seen a notable decline in its share of the foldable smartphone market, though it is not solely attributable to superior options being out there.

Latest information from IDC reveals that Samsung’s share of China’s foldable smartphone market was 5.9% in Q1 2024, a major drop from its earlier quarterly market share of practically 30%. This locations Samsung on the backside of the record, trailing behind different corporations that produce foldable telephones.

Main the pack is Huawei with a market share of 44.1%, adopted by Honor at 26.7%, Vivo at 12.6%, and Oppo at 9%. Whereas Samsung initially had a technological edge with its foldable telephones, Chinese language producers have caught up over time. Moreover, geopolitical elements affecting Samsung’s total market share in China have additionally impacted its foldable telephone share.
In China, there is a rising pattern of “patriotic consumption”, with shoppers exhibiting a choice for merchandise from native Chinese language corporations. Even when Samsung’s foldables provide superior options, many shoppers go for Chinese language options. This presents a problem for Samsung, as convincing shoppers in any other case could show tough. Consequently, Samsung might face additional challenges within the Chinese language market forward.
